Effects Of Different Modifiers And Tillage Practices On Improvement Of Saline-alkali Land And Crop Growth

soil salinization has become the main obstacle factor for the process of efficient utilization of land resources and improvement of ecological environment.It is an urgent problem to take effective measures to improve saline-alkali wasteland.Through field experiment with drip irrigation,the effects of different modifier on soil physical and chemical properties and crop growth under conventional ridge and smashing Ridge Tillage were studied.The suitable improvement measures in severe saline-alkali land were determined,which provide theoretical basis for the treatment of saline-alkali land,efficient utilization of water resources and land development in Hetao Irrigation area.The conclusions are as follows:(1)Different improvement measures have an impact on the soil physical and chemical properties,which can reduce the bulk density of soil and facilitate infiltration of water.Compared with CK,bulk density decreased by 2.33?4.61%in 2017 and 3.38?8.37%in 2018.The soil moisture holding capacity and surface temperature of the soil can be improved by applying modifiers,which provide good root water environment for crops;Meanwhile,Different improvement measures can reduce soil salinity,which decreased by 35.23?57.88%in 2017,decreased by 14.21?33.97%in 2018.The effect on pH was not significant.(2)Modifiers in soil have adsorbability,which make NH4+-N transform into NO3--N,the content of nitrate nitrogen in soil increased by 136%and 122%in biochar treatment and straw mulching,the efficiency of nitrogen was increased.The content of soil organic matter,alkali-hydrolyzed N,available P and available K were increased by modifiers.The soil nutrient in 2018 more than that in 2017,smashing ridge tillage had a significant positive effect on improving the fertility of saline soil.(3)Different improvement measures can promote the growth and development of sunflower and grain yield.Compared with CK,the yield was increased by 12.50%?78.75%.The crop yield as follows:biochar>desulphurization gypsum>straw deep mulching>desulfurization gypsum+organic fertilizer>straw surface mulching.(4)In a comprehensive consideration,applying modifier under smashing ridge tillage had significant positive effects on improving soil physical and chemical properties,enhancing soil fertility and increasing yield.Biochar treatment had the best effect on soil improvement,the next is desulphurization and straw deep mulching.
